Cyks posted:

That you even know rotations exists put you ahead of your pets peers.

Don’t forget just about every MSQ dungeon has duty support now (I think it’s suppose to be completed by 6.45 if not already?) so you can just run those if you want to relax while you get back into it.

Almost - dungeons introduced during the Stormblood Patches are the only 4-player duties left without Duty Support. Trials and Crystal Tower still lack duty support. Crystal Tower is unlikely to ever receive it, but they have suggested that they might look into doing MSQ-required Trials as well in the future, but nothing immediately planned.

Szarrukin posted:

Why so many cool jobs must be tanks? I would love to embrace angst of being Dark Knight, but tanxiety is too strong.
Do you have tanxiety in which type of content? If it's for Dungeons, there aren't any ways to avoid having to tank, but if you do trials/raids as a tank, you can just ask your co-tank to MT and then you basically become a blue DPS. What helped me get over my tank anxiety personally was: running content with friends, and not running low-level dungeons anymore.
